About Cefn-y-Garth
Cefn-y-Garth is a residential area located in the county of Swansea, in south Wales. Situated within the SA7 postcode area, it lies to the north of the city centre, offering a mix of housing types including terraced and semi-detached homes. The area is well-connected by road, with easy access to the A48 and A4042, making it convenient for commuting. Local amenities include a range of shops, schools, and community facilities, serving the needs of the local population. The surrounding landscape features green spaces and walking paths, providing opportunities for outdoor recreation. Cefn-y-Garth benefits from its proximity to the River Tawe and the nearby hills, contributing to a pleasant environment for residents. The area has a strong sense of community, with regular local events and activities.

Household Income in Cefn-y-Garth ONS 2023
The average total household income in Cefn-y-Garth is approximately £48,115 a year before tax, 13% below the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£37,098.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Cefn-y-Garth ONS 2025
There are approximately 699 active businesses based in Cefn-y-Garth, around 47 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 84%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 30 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Cefn-y-Garth
Of the 6,240 households in and around Cefn-y-Garth, 70% are owned, 15% are socially rented and 14%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Cefn-y-Garth.
